Career
| Overview | Bankim Brahmbhatt is a prominent entrepreneur who initiated his career in the telecom and carrier communication sector. In 1989, he began with a push-button telephone manufacturing unit in India, later founding Bankai Group in 1993, initially focusing on telecom trading but diversifying into technology, network services, satellite communication, telecom billing, and digital financial solutions like MobiFin Elite. His business expansion reached various global markets, including the United States,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, and Asia, with offices in Garden City, New York. He also introduced a fintech division named Pinnacle to enhance mobile payments in developing markets. Despite his success, he faced a significant controversy involving an alleged $500 million fraud with BlackRock's HPS Investment Partners and other lenders, using companies like Broadband Telecom, Bridgevoice, Carriox Capital II, and BB Capital SPV, leading to widespread media attention and legal battles. |

Some Lesser Known Facts
| 1. Hails from Gujarat, India. | |
| 2. Moved to the USA in the early 1990s for his professional career. | |
| 3. Gained recognition after being named in Capacity’s Power 100 List, recognizing leaders in the global telecom industry. | |
| 4. In August 2025, his companies filed for bankruptcy after allegations surfaced. | |
| 5. As of November 2025, reports suggest he may have fled to India. |
